1. | Remove seat and saddlebags from motorcycle. Save all hardware for later reinstallation. | |
WARNING To prevent accidental vehicle start-up, which could cause death or serious injury, disconnect battery cables (negative (-) cable first) before proceeding. (00307a) WARNING Disconnect negative (-) battery cable first. If positive (+) cable should contact ground with negative (-) cable connected, the resulting sparks can cause a battery explosion, which could result in death or serious injury. (00049a) | ||
2. | Disconnect battery, negative cable first. | |
3. | Starting on left side of vehicle, remove chrome saddlebag guard clamp. Discard inner half of clamp. | |
4. | Remove top front guard rail mount from upper guard rail. Locate new mount from kit. See Figure 1. Position mount (1) on guard rail (4) with mounting tab (5) positioned on inboard side of rail (4). |

5. | See Figure 1. Using 3/8 inch button head allen screw and wave washer, mount side light bar (6) to front guard rail mount (1). Returning to middle mounting location, tighten bracket which was loosely installed in earlier step. |

6. | See Figure 3. To install inner mounting plate (5) onto rear light bar (6), place a short nylon bushing into each mounting hole. Make sure mounting plate is on inboard side. Use 5/8 inch button head allen screws (1), wave washers (2), fender washers (3), and locknuts (not visible). |

7. | See Figure 3. Remove TORX® head screws holding guard rails to saddlebag support assembly. Place two metal P-clamps (4) over wiring harness (7) exiting rear section of light rail (6). After verifying side and rear light rails are nested properly at rear outboard mounting location (See Figure 4 ), attach inner mounting plate (5) and P-clamps (4) to saddlebag support assembly utilizing TORX head screws (See Figure 3 ). Install long nylon bushings into mounting holes at rear outboard mounting location. See Figure 4. |

8. | Reinstall rear saddlebag clamp with rear mounting bracket using 5/8 inch button head screws and wave washers. See Figure 5. Use nylon P-clamp (1) to hold wire in place. | |||||||||||||||||
9. | See Figure 2. Make electrical connection between side and rear light rail. Remove rear side lens and push female connector (2) through grommet in side rail. Plug into male connector on side rail, making sure that tang is facing outward on female connector (2). Reinstall lens and trim ring. Do not over tighten trim nuts. | |||||||||||||||||
10. | Repeat Steps 3 through 9 for right side installation. |

11. | See Figure 6. Continue to route left and right wiring harnesses along fender struts and frame, utilizing supplied cable straps. Connect left and right side harnesses under seat just in front of battery. Connect 4-pin plug into accessory connector located in same area. NOTE Failure to properly install nylon and metal P-clamps could cause wires to rub against saddlebag resulting in scratches on the saddlebags painted surface. | |||||||||||||||||
WARNING Connect positive (+) battery cable first. If positive (+) cable should contact ground with negative (-) cable connected, the resulting sparks can cause a battery explosion, which could result in death or serious injury. (00068a) | ||||||||||||||||||
12. | Connect battery, positive cable first. | |||||||||||||||||
WARNING Be sure that all lights and switches operate properly before operating motorcycle. Low visibility of rider can result in death or serious injury. (00316a) | ||||||||||||||||||
13. | Test lights for proper operation. Reinstall saddlebags, making sure adequate clearance exists between rear of bags and light bars. If necessary, loosen saddlebag mounting brackets and reposition saddlebags slightly forward. | |||||||||||||||||
WARNING After installing seat, pull upward on seat to be sure it is locked in position. While riding, a loose seat can shift causing loss of control, which could result in death or serious injury. (00070b) | ||||||||||||||||||
14. | Tighten brackets. Install seat. |
